Home
last modified time | relevance | path

Searched refs:DMA_RESV_USAGE_KERNEL (Results 1 – 20 of 20) sorted by relevance

/openbmc/linux/drivers/gpu/drm/ttm/
H A Dttm_bo_vm.c49 if (dma_resv_test_signaled(bo->base.resv, DMA_RESV_USAGE_KERNEL)) in ttm_bo_vm_fault_idle()
64 DMA_RESV_USAGE_KERNEL, true, in ttm_bo_vm_fault_idle()
74 err = dma_resv_wait_timeout(bo->base.resv, DMA_RESV_USAGE_KERNEL, true, in ttm_bo_vm_fault_idle()
H A Dttm_bo_util.c595 DMA_RESV_USAGE_KERNEL); in ttm_bo_move_to_ghost()
662 dma_resv_add_fence(bo->base.resv, fence, DMA_RESV_USAGE_KERNEL); in ttm_bo_move_accel_cleanup()
H A Dttm_bo.c715 dma_resv_add_fence(bo->base.resv, fence, DMA_RESV_USAGE_KERNEL); in ttm_bo_add_move_fence()
/openbmc/linux/drivers/gpu/drm/amd/amdgpu/
H A Damdgpu_vm_cpu.c80 r = dma_resv_wait_timeout(vmbo->bo.tbo.base.resv, DMA_RESV_USAGE_KERNEL, in amdgpu_vm_cpu_update()
H A Damdgpu_vm_sdma.c244 dma_resv_iter_begin(&cursor, bo->tbo.base.resv, DMA_RESV_USAGE_KERNEL); in amdgpu_vm_sdma_update()
H A Damdgpu_object.c645 DMA_RESV_USAGE_KERNEL); in amdgpu_bo_create()
792 r = dma_resv_wait_timeout(bo->tbo.base.resv, DMA_RESV_USAGE_KERNEL, in amdgpu_bo_kmap()
H A Damdgpu_uvd.c1168 DMA_RESV_USAGE_KERNEL); in amdgpu_uvd_send_msg()
H A Damdgpu_amdkfd_gpuvm.c2844 DMA_RESV_USAGE_KERNEL, fence) { in amdgpu_amdkfd_gpuvm_restore_process_bos()
/openbmc/linux/drivers/gpu/drm/i915/gem/
H A Di915_gem_clflush.c121 DMA_RESV_USAGE_KERNEL); in i915_gem_clflush_object()
H A Di915_gem_object.c909 return dma_resv_get_singleton(obj->base.resv, DMA_RESV_USAGE_KERNEL, in i915_gem_object_get_moving_fence()
932 ret = dma_resv_wait_timeout(obj->base. resv, DMA_RESV_USAGE_KERNEL, in i915_gem_object_wait_moving_fence()
/openbmc/linux/include/linux/
H A Ddma-resv.h84 DMA_RESV_USAGE_KERNEL, enumerator
/openbmc/linux/drivers/gpu/drm/
H A Ddrm_gem_atomic_helper.c159 usage = fence ? DMA_RESV_USAGE_KERNEL : DMA_RESV_USAGE_WRITE; in drm_gem_plane_helper_prepare_fb()
/openbmc/linux/drivers/infiniband/core/
H A Dumem_dmabuf.c73 DMA_RESV_USAGE_KERNEL, in ib_umem_dmabuf_map_pages()
/openbmc/linux/drivers/dma-buf/
H A Dst-dma-resv.c309 for (usage = DMA_RESV_USAGE_KERNEL; usage <= DMA_RESV_USAGE_BOOKKEEP; in dma_resv()
H A Ddma-buf.c789 DMA_RESV_USAGE_KERNEL, true, in __map_dma_buf()
/openbmc/linux/drivers/gpu/drm/i915/gem/selftests/
H A Di915_gem_migrate.c229 DMA_RESV_USAGE_KERNEL); in __igt_lmem_pages_migrate()
H A Di915_gem_mman.c1233 DMA_RESV_USAGE_KERNEL); in __igt_mmap_migrate()
/openbmc/linux/drivers/gpu/drm/loongson/
H A Dlsdc_ttm.c366 ret = dma_resv_wait_timeout(gem->resv, DMA_RESV_USAGE_KERNEL, false, in lsdc_bo_kmap()
/openbmc/linux/drivers/gpu/drm/vmwgfx/
H A Dvmwgfx_bo.c650 DMA_RESV_USAGE_KERNEL); in vmw_bo_fence_single()
/openbmc/linux/drivers/gpu/drm/radeon/
H A Dradeon_object.c224 r = dma_resv_wait_timeout(bo->tbo.base.resv, DMA_RESV_USAGE_KERNEL, in radeon_bo_kmap()